Competition
How many of DOD's priced contract actions with Ui Labs drew exactly one offer — a competition on paper with a single bidder. A high share doesn't prove anything improper; it's a flag worth a second look.

How to read these numbers
- Just these two
Every figure is money committed between this agency (or bureau) and this recipient — nothing either did with anyone else.
- Totals by action year
The aggregates reflect the fiscal year picked at the top, counted in the year each action happened.
- “Active in FY X”
The award list shows every award between the two with an action that year, at its full lifetime value — so a single award's amount can top that year's committed total.
- Flags, not verdicts
Competition marks contracts competed on paper that drew a single offer; Where the money went next is the sub-awards the recipient itself reported — which can lag or under-report.
- From FY2018 on
Pairing pages start at fiscal year 2018, the first year of complete assistance reporting.
